Exploring LED Screen Controller Hardware

A meticulous dive into the components of an LED screen controller hardware reveals a intricate world of electronics. These miniature devices act as the heart behind the brilliance of your display, managing the flow of current to each individual LED. At its core, you'll find a processor that processes signals from the driver, then sends these signals to the appropriate LEDs, determining their luminescence.

  • Additional investigation reveals a network of drivers that convert the electrical signals to levels suitable for powering each LED. These components are often configured in clusters, allowing for detailed control over the hue and intensity of each pixel.
  • Supplementing the core circuitry, you'll find a suite of supporting components like capacitors that ensure proper voltage regulation. Unique components often handle tasks like temperature sensing, ensuring the controller functions within its safe operating parameters

Understanding LED Display Signal Processing

Signal processing is a critical aspect of LED display technology. It involves manipulating the digital signals received from a source device to produce the desired visual output on the LED panel. This intricate process encompasses several phases, including signal modulation, color adjustment, and brightness regulation. Efficient signal processing ensures high-quality image display, accurate color reproduction, and optimal power expenditure.
